Lise Doucette, BBC's chief international correspondent, provides an incisive analysis of Benjamin Netanyahu's controversial UN speech, where he vehemently denies accusations against Israel and faces a significant walkout from delegates. Ahmed Kamal Junina, an assistant professor in Gaza, details the harrowing conditions under ongoing conflict, highlighting overwhelmed hospitals and the plight of displaced civilians. The discussion also touches on proposed transitional governance in Gaza and the international response to the crisis.
